Fascicular


[fuh-sik-yuh-ler] /fəˈsɪk yə lər/

adjective
1.
pertaining to or forming a fascicle; fasciculate.

fascicular fas·cic·u·lar (fə-sĭk’yə-lər) or fas·cic·u·late (-lĭt) or fas·cic·u·lat·ed (-lā’tĭd)
adj.

  • Fascicular-cambium

    noun, Botany. 1. cambium that develops within the vascular bundles, producing secondary xylem and phloem. fascicular cambium (fə-sĭk’yə-lər) Cambium that develops within the vascular bundles in the stem of a plant.   • Fascicular degeneration

    fascicular degeneration n. Muscular degeneration due to atrophy of motor neurons in the spinal cord or brainstem.

  • Fascicular graft

    fascicular graft n. A nerve graft in which each bundle of fibers is approximated and sutured separately.
